The trains will run "as planned" until Sunday, November 1 for the return of the All Saints holidays, SNCF said Wednesday evening, after the head of state announced a new period of confinement from midnight Thursday. .

“In order to ensure the return of the All Saints holidays in the best conditions for the French in this particular period, SNCF Voyageurs confirms that the TGV INOUI, OUIGO, Intercités, international trains and regional trains will all run as planned this Thursday, October 29, Friday 30, Saturday 31 and Sunday 1 November ”, declared SNCF Voyageurs in a press release.

"All travelers must have their ticket, and wearing a mask continues to be compulsory upon entering the station and throughout the journey," she recalled.

TGV INOUI, OUIGO, Intercités and TER tickets in correspondence are exchangeable and refundable free of charge until January 4, the press release said.

French President Emmanuel Macron announced Wednesday evening the return of containment throughout the national territory "from Friday" and until December 1, at a minimum.

He then indicated that it will be impossible to move from one region to another, "with the exception of returns from All Saints holidays" for which "a tolerance" will be accepted.
